December 7 2001
Crystal Palace
Fulham defender Kit Symons has joined Crystal Palace for £400,000 and is Trevor Francis' first signing at the club.
The 30 year old is set to make his debut against one of his old clubs, Manchester City, tomorrow.
Symons was influential in Fulham's two promotion campaigns in recent years, but has only made three appearances this season for the Cottagers.
He has 35 caps for Wales and his experience will be very much needed in the Eagles defence.
